Biography
Started: He began the sport in 2016. "The first time I was playing rugby was with the Koblenz Speedos team in Koblenz, Germany, two months after my car accident in 2016. I have always been very sporty and have always enjoyed competing against others. No matter whether it was in football, paintball or now in rugby." (Rollstuhlrugby Nationalmannschaft Deutschland Facebook page, 04 Aug 2019; Athlete, 08 Aug 2024) Reason: "My roommate in hospital told me about wheelchair rugby, so I looked at it and was impressed. Of course that [sustaining his impairment] takes you out of your life at first. But over time I realised what was still possible. Then I got involved [in wheelchair rugby] and now it's going well. Being able to do sport again, the hits, the teamwork." (pfefferminzia.de, 01 Nov 2023; bild.de, 27 Jul 2019; Athlete, 08 Aug 2024) Ambition: To compete at the 2024 Paralympic Games in Paris. (Instagram profile, 19 Nov 2023)
